"There’s no mistaking the scents of power and varietal pungency, pure fruit aromas of lemon, fresh thyme and gooseberry, pineapple and peach, then nettles and a fine lees and complexity. There’s also a signature of Central Otago with a savoury dried herb quality. Delicious, fresh and vibrant on the palate with a saline quality to the back one of acidity, also highlighting a sandy mineral theme. Fruit flavours mirror the bouquet with peach and citrus then some tropical fruit highlights. An excellent example with a lengthy finish, it is also a wine that speaks of Central Otago with a Marlene Dietrich-like sophistication - a touch of piercing elegance" Cameron Douglas, Master Sommelier, Jan 2025

"The distinctive 2024 vintage was estate-grown at Bendigo, in the Cromwell Basin. Hand-picked, it was mostly handled in tanks, but a third of the blend was fermented with indigenous yeasts in mostly old French oak casks. Bright, light lemon/green, it is full-bodied, vibrant and vigorous, with excellent depth of tropical fruit flavours, showing considerable complexity, and a mouthwateringly crisp, dry (2.7 grams/litre of residual sugar), lingering finish" Sam Kim, Wine Orbit, Jan 2025

"Bright, even, pale yellow with a slight green hue. The nose is fresh and elegant, with aromas of citrus, passionfruit, melon, elderflower and fresh dill. Medium-bodied, lime and grapefruit entwined with passionfruit, melon, citrus zest, elderflower and dill. The fruit is concentrated and detailed, along with chalky minerals and enlivening acidity drives a long, dry finish. The Sauvignon Blanc is bright yet detailed in layers and texture with tension" Candice Chow, Raymond Chan Reviews, Jan 2025

"Aromas of jalapenos, cut grass, lemon peel and river stones. The palate is light-bodied with racy acidity and a high-tension mouthfeel. Fresh and vibrant" James Suckling, Jamessuckling,com, Mar 2025
